When I stop at a light or stop sign it idles low almost stalling. Also the blower works but no heat comes out, and it leaks collant. Filled coolant, still no heat. Checked thermostat, works fine.

The idle problem may be a throttle position sensor. The computer should be scanned to check for codes to confirm that. As far as the heat, are both heater core hoses getting hot?
